Bandwagon Regular Embroidery Font - M: Modern Athletic Style
When a design needs to communicate strength, clarity, and a modern athletic edge, the choice of typeface is critical. The Bandwagon Regular Embroidery Font - M is a bold, condensed block embroidery font built for exactly that purpose. Its clean lines and strong geometry create a look that is both confident and space-efficient, making it a go-to for projects where impact and readability are non-negotiable.
This isn't a delicate script or a flowing serif. Bandwagon Regular is a display font with a clear purpose. The tall, uniform characters are designed to stand out, giving any text a modern, athletic personality. It's the kind of typeface you see on varsity jackets, performance apparel, and team logos—where every letter needs to be legible from a distance and hold up under scrutiny. Its condensed nature is a practical advantage, allowing you to fit more text into tight spaces like cap fronts or chest prints without sacrificing boldness.

Practical Guidance for Implementation
Before integrating Bandwagon Regular into your next project, a few practical steps will ensure the best outcome.
- Evaluate the Project Fit: Does your project call for a bold, athletic statement? This font excels in contexts demanding confidence and clarity. It might be less suitable for body text in a novel or delicate, formal invitations where a serif font or script font would be more appropriate.
- Test Font Pairings: Bandwagon Regular pairs well with cleaner, more neutral typefaces. Consider using it for headlines with a simple sans serif font for body copy to create a balanced and readable layout. Avoid pairing it with other highly decorative fonts, which can create visual clutter.
